Why Look for Airtable Alternatives?
Airtable is excellent for many use cases, but common reasons to explore alternatives:
Pricing concerns:
- Gets expensive with teams and volume
- Per-seat pricing adds up quickly
- Many features require higher tiers
Missing features:
- Limited native CRM capabilities
- No email integration
- Basic automation on free tier
Complexity:
- Can be over-engineered for simple needs
- Interface learning curve
- Maintaining complex bases requires expertise
Specific use cases:
- CRM features are weak compared to dedicated tools
- Project management may need dedicated solution
- Documents/wikis need separate tool

2. Notion — Best for Docs + Databases
Overview: Notion combines documents, wikis, and databases in one workspace. More flexible than Airtable for mixed content, though less powerful for pure database work.
Key Features:
- Databases with multiple views
- Rich document creation
- Relations between databases
- Templates for any use case
- Team collaboration
- API access
vs. Airtable:
| Feature | Airtable | Notion |
|---|---|---|
| Database power | Higher | Lower |
| Document editing | Basic | Excellent |
| Formula complexity | Higher | Lower |
| Automation | Better | Basic |
| Price | Higher | Lower |
Best For: Teams wanting docs and databases together.
Pricing: Free for personal. Team from $8/user/month.
3. Baserow — Best Open-Source Option
Overview: Baserow is an open-source Airtable alternative you can self-host for free or use their cloud version. Full control over your data.
Key Features:
- Self-hostable (free)
- Similar interface to Airtable
- API access
- Plugins and extensions
- Growing feature set
vs. Airtable:
| Feature | Airtable | Baserow |
|---|---|---|
| Self-hosting | No | Yes |
| Open source | No | Yes |
| Feature maturity | Higher | Growing |
| Price | Higher | Free (self-hosted) |
Best For: Technical teams wanting data control or avoiding vendor lock-in.
Pricing: Free (self-hosted) or cloud from $5/user/month.
4. Smartsheet — Best for Enterprise
Overview: Smartsheet takes the spreadsheet paradigm and adds enterprise features: governance, advanced reporting, resource management.
Key Features:
- Familiar spreadsheet interface
- Enterprise security and compliance
- Resource management
- Advanced reporting
- Workflow automation
- Integrations with enterprise tools
vs. Airtable:
| Feature | Airtable | Smartsheet |
|---|---|---|
| Interface | Modern | Spreadsheet-like |
| Enterprise features | Growing | Mature |
| Compliance/security | Standard | Enterprise-grade |
| Price | Mid-range | Higher |
Best For: Enterprises with compliance requirements and spreadsheet-centric users.
Pricing: From $9/user/month. Enterprise pricing varies.
5. Monday.com — Best for Visual Work Management
Overview: Monday.com focuses on visual, colorful boards for work management. Less database-focused than Airtable, more workflow-focused.
Key Features:
- Visual board interface
- Multiple views
- Automation recipes
- Dashboards
- Integrations
- Work OS expansion
vs. Airtable:
| Feature | Airtable | Monday.com |
|---|---|---|
| Database flexibility | Higher | Lower |
| Visual management | Lower | Higher |
| Ease of use | Medium | Higher |
| Automation | Good | Better |
Best For: Teams prioritizing visual project tracking over database flexibility.
Pricing: Free tier (limited). Paid from $9/seat/month (3 seat minimum).
6. Coda — Best for Doc-Centric Databases
Overview: Coda combines documents with tables and automation, creating "docs as powerful as apps." More document-centric than Airtable.
Key Features:
- Docs with embedded tables
- Building blocks (components)
- Packs (integrations)
- Automation
- Cross-doc functionality
vs. Airtable:
| Feature | Airtable | Coda |
|---|---|---|
| Database focus | Primary | Secondary |
| Document editing | Basic | Excellent |
| Interactivity | Lower | Higher |
| Learning curve | Medium | Higher |
Best For: Teams wanting interactive documents with data tables.
Pricing: Free tier available. Paid from $10/user/month.
7. Ninox — Best for App Building
Overview: Ninox lets you build custom business applications with databases, forms, and scripting. More app-like than Airtable.
Key Features:
- Visual app builder
- Scripting for complex logic
- Offline-capable
- Self-hosting option
- Forms and portals
vs. Airtable:
| Feature | Airtable | Ninox |
|---|---|---|
| App-like interface | Limited | Yes |
| Scripting | Formulas | Full scripting |
| Offline | No | Yes |
| Price | Higher | Lower |
Best For: Teams wanting to build custom apps without code.
Pricing: From $5/user/month. One-time purchase option available.
8. Stackby — Closest Airtable Clone
Overview: Stackby deliberately mirrors Airtable's interface and features at a lower price point. Easy migration from Airtable.
Key Features:
- Very similar to Airtable
- API integrations built-in
- Power-ups for extended features
- Collaboration
- Automation
vs. Airtable:
| Feature | Airtable | Stackby |
|---|---|---|
| Interface | Original | Very similar |
| Features | More mature | Catching up |
| Price | Higher | Lower |
| Migration | N/A | Easy from Airtable |
Best For: Teams wanting Airtable-like experience at lower cost.
Pricing: Free tier available. Paid from $5/user/month.

Migration Considerations
Data Export
Airtable allows CSV export per table. Most alternatives accept CSV import.
Structure Recreation
You'll need to:
- Recreate tables/bases in new tool
- Configure field types
- Set up views
- Rebuild automations
Relationships/Links
Linked records may need special attention:
- Export, then re-link after import
- Check alternative's relationship features
Integrations
If you use Airtable integrations:
- Verify alternative has similar integrations
- Or use Zapier/Make for bridges
Timeline
Simple bases: Days Complex bases with automation: Weeks

Can I migrate my Airtable data?
Yes. Export tables as CSV, import to new tool. Linked records may need manual re-linking. Complex automations need rebuilding.
What's the cheapest Airtable alternative?
Baserow (self-hosted) is free. Stackby and Ninox offer low-cost paid plans. Notion free tier is generous.
Which alternative is easiest to learn?
Monday.com is most visual/intuitive. Notion has a learning curve but is well-documented. Stackby is easiest if you know Airtable.
Can alternatives integrate with other tools?
Most offer native integrations and work with Zapier/Make. Check specific integration needs before choosing.
